What is DeFi and How is AI Involved?
To understand how AI fits into the world of cryptocurrency, let’s start with DeFi. DeFi is a term that refers to financial services (like lending, borrowing, and trading) that run on decentralized networks instead of traditional banks. The beauty of DeFi is that it’s open to anyone with an internet connection, without the need for middlemen.
But here’s where AI comes in. AI is being used in DeFi to optimize processes, enhance security, and make financial services more efficient. For example, platforms that let you lend and borrow cryptocurrencies are using AI to automatically calculate optimal interest rates based on supply and demand. Some platforms even use AI to analyze your transaction history and suggest better investment opportunities.
In 2023, AI and blockchain companies raised over $3.2 billion in funding to develop AI solutions for decentralized platforms. AI-driven liquidity management and predictive analytics are helping DeFi protocols scale more effectively. Imagine trying to farm yield on your Ethereum—AI can help ensure you’re getting the best returns by managing and redistributing liquidity without human intervention. Yearn Finance, one of the leading DeFi platforms, is already utilizing AI to optimize yield farming strategies, proving that these tools aren’t just concepts, they’re here and growing.
AI in Crypto Trading: The Future of Automated Transactions
Let’s talk about trading. Traditional crypto trading has always been volatile and highly unpredictable. That’s where AI comes in. AI-driven trading bots are taking over the role of traders by analyzing market trends and executing trades at lightning speed. These bots use machine learning algorithms to study market patterns and make decisions based on data, rather than emotions.
In fact, automated trading accounts for more than 70% of all trades in major financial markets today, and crypto is no exception. Bots like 3Commas and TradeSanta are popular among crypto traders for automating buy and sell decisions based on real-time market analysis. As of 2023, the market for AI-driven trading bots is estimated to be worth $2.5 billion and is expected to grow by 25% annually through 2027.
Here’s a fun fact: In 2021, the price of Bitcoin fluctuated more than 50% in just a few weeks, which made it difficult for traders to keep up. AI trading bots, however, can keep track of every price change in real-time and execute buy/sell orders before the market dips. AI-Powered Crypto Analytics: The Rise of Data-Driven Decisions
One of the biggest advantages AI brings to the table is its ability to process and analyze vast amounts of data. When it comes to crypto, having a powerful AI tool can give you a huge edge in predicting market trends and making smarter investment decisions.
For example, AI tools like Token Metrics and Santiment are helping traders and investors analyze the health of specific cryptocurrencies by studying market sentiment, social media trends, and on-chain data. These platforms use natural language processing (NLP) to scan news articles and social media to gauge how people feel about a particular coin or token. For instance, when Bitcoin hits a new high, AI can scan Twitter to see if people are talking about it positively or negatively and predict potential price movements.
In 2023 alone, more than $500 million was spent on AI-powered market analysis tools in the crypto space. How AI Enhances Security in DeFi
AI doesn’t just help make things more efficient—it also helps secure DeFi platforms. One of the major concerns with DeFi is security. Since these platforms operate without centralized authorities, they can be vulnerable to hacks and scams. But AI is helping to protect users by detecting and preventing fraudulent activities before they happen.
For example, AI algorithms are used to detect unusual patterns in transactions. If a sudden influx of funds comes from an unknown wallet, AI can flag the transaction for review. In 2022, AI-driven fraud detection systems helped prevent over $10 million in potential losses in the DeFi sector. Companies like Chainalysis are leading the charge in using AI for tracking illicit activities in cryptocurrency transactions. Their AI tools are capable of identifying suspicious transactions and tracing the origin of funds, making it harder for bad actors to hide.
Even anti-money laundering (AML) and Know Your Customer (KYC) procedures in DeFi platforms are becoming more AI-driven, providing better security and compliance. As AI continues to improve, we’ll likely see a decrease in DeFi hacks and scams, creating a safer environment for everyone involved.
The Future of AI in DeFi and Crypto Trading
So, what does the future look like for AI in the crypto space? Experts predict that by 2030, AI will have a dominant role in both DeFi and crypto trading. AI-powered decentralized exchanges (DEXs) could become the norm, allowing for seamless, automated transactions between users. These platforms would use AI to optimize liquidity, manage trades, and predict market fluctuations in real time.
Additionally, as AI and blockchain continue to evolve together, we may see more advanced AI models that can predict the long-term trends in the crypto market. Imagine an AI system that could predict the next big cryptocurrency boom or crash based on data from hundreds of different sources. By using these models, traders could gain a massive advantage, increasing their chances of making profitable investments.
However, as with any rapidly developing technology, there are some challenges to overcome. One concern is the risk of over-reliance on algorithms. If AI models make all the decisions, human intuition and judgment may be lost. There’s also the issue of data privacy, as AI tools often require access to vast amounts of personal data. Striking the right balance between AI’s power and user privacy will be crucial moving forward.
